dc.description.abstractSensor networks, along with the sensorial output from their nodes, provide an information source to enhance and enrich upper layers mechanisms. The 802.21 MIH protocol provides a cross layer framework that can be extended for sensor information transport. At the same time, it creates an abstraction layer that removes hardware and software specificity from sensor nodes. On a higher level of the network stack, the XMPP protocol also provides an upper layer solution for content syndication on a platform with global access availability. We present a framework which integrates a cross-layer abstraction approach towards sensor devices of different families, while enabling the integration of media-independent sensor information into context consumers with the aim of optimizing network management, as well as application operation and usability.
